How should I care for macrame décor to keep it looking fresh?
Care for macrame by treating it as a delicate textile. Use a gentle cleaning approach if needed, such as spot cleaning or a light hand wash, and avoid aggressive machine washing that could fray the knots. After cleaning, air dry completely away from direct sunlight to prevent color fading. Store or hang in a dry area to prevent moisture buildup, preserving the texture and natural look of the cotton fibers.

What styling ideas help beige macrame pieces blend with natural décor?
Pair beige macrame items with wood furniture, jute rugs, and earthy textiles to reinforce a natural, serene vibe. Place smaller pieces on sidewalls or shelves to add texture without crowding the space. For windows, choose a curtain with a light, airy weave to keep natural light flowing while still offering decorative interest. The soft beige tones are versatile matches for greens, creams, and soft browns, creating a cohesive Boho aesthetic.
